[GUIDE] How to install 2.3.4 для Defy - 134

boonhoong

Senior Member
Jun 15, 2010
122
25
0
Penang
This is a fantastic ROM! I can only say that I am very surprised to see this kind of quality interface coming from MOTO. Anyway, to help those who're new to this, I've written a somewhat comprehensive installation guide below.

Preparation
1. Firstly, you’re going to need all these files
a. Rooted-nandroid-backup + fixed sbf from http://www.multiupload.com/SPZ8SIEC60
b. Superoneclick from http://forum.xda-developers.com/showthread.php?t=803682
c. Defy ClockworkMod Recovery from http://forum.xda-developers.com/showthread.php?t=875233
d. Latest RSD Lite and Drivers from http://forum.xda-developers.com/showthread.php?t=1100585
2. Install the RSD Lite and appropriate drivers into your PC (32-bit or 64-bit)
3. Follow instructions at the Superoneclick thread to root your Defy
4. Follow instructions at the ClockworkMod Recovery thread to install System Recovery into your Defy
5. Launch System Recovery and install Recovery System
6. Perform Recovery Boot (USB debugging MUST BE TURNED OFF in your Defy. It’s located under Settings – Applications - Development)
7. Create a nandroid backup of your current system by scrolling to “Backup & Restore” using VOL UP/DOWN key, and POWER button to execute (this is so that you can return revert back to your official ROM for warranty purposes)
8. Reboot normally
9. Extract the rooted nandroid backup + fixed sbf file you downloaded earlier. The filename should be “shadow4.5.1-134rootednandroid.zip”. You should see 2 folders “fixed-sbf” and “nandroid backuo”
10. Copy the “shadow4.5.1-134nandroid” folder (not just files, but the whole folder) to your SD card under “\goapkrev\backup”. So you should have “\goapkrev\backup\shadow4.5.1-134nandroid” in your SD card.

Actual Flashing Process
1. Launch System Recovery and perform a Recovery Boot (USB debugging MUST BE TURNED OFF in your DEFY. It’s located under Settings > Applications > Development)
2. At the bootmenu, use the VOL UP/DOWN key to move through the boot menu and perform a full wipe (Wipe DATA/Factory reset & Wipe CACHE Partition)
3. After both wipes are complete, go to “Backup & Restore” > “Restore” > “Advanced Restore” and you should see 2 items. Your earlier backup as well as the folder you put in earlier “shadow4.5.1-134nandroid”.
4. Select “shadow4.5.1-134nandroid” and choose “System Only”
5. After the restoration is complete, choose “Reboot System”, and IMMEDIATELY hold down the VOL UP key.
6. This will put you in bootloader mode.
7. Launch RSD Lite on your PC, and connect your DEFY to your PC
8. Let the appropriate driver installations take place
9. Select the fixed sbf file from the “fixed-sbf” folder. The filename should be “shadow4.5.1-134fixed.sbf” and Flash your DEFY
10. Be aware of the flashing progress. It’s very fast.
11. As soon as you see your device reboot, IMMEDIATELY hold down the VOL DOWN key.
12. This will bring you to stock recovery. Press both VOL UP and VOL DOWN key simultaneously to see the boot menu. Select items with the VOL UP/DOWN key, and POWER button to execute.
13. Perform a full wipe (wipe data/factory reset & wipe cache partition)
14. After both wipes are complete, hit “reboot system now”
15. Once your device completes the normal boot up process, RSD Lite should show the “PASS” status. Close RSD Lite and unplug your DEFY from your PC.
16. Enjoy!

Thanks goes to hobbit19 and walter79 for bringing us this ROM.

Enabling Setvsel
1. Download Defy 2ndInit from Google Market
2. Run it and Install 2ndInit Recovery (Select the latest version)
3. Reboot
4. In bootmenu, select System > Overclock
5. Set the following:
+Status: [Enable]
+Load all modules: [Enable]
6. Set Clk1 through Clk4, and Vsel1 through Vsel4 (Optional. You can use the default values if you prefer, or choose a setting from this Setvsel Settings Thread.
7. Once done, [Save] and go back to the bootmenu.
8. Select Boot, and Set Default: [Normal]
9. Go back, and [Reboot System]
10. Once reboot is complete, go to Google Market and download Setvsel
11. Launch Setvsel and tweak to your hearts content!
12. If you need to access the bootmenu again, hit the volume down key during boot up when you see the blue indicator light come on.

DISCLAIMER
Use this guide at your own risk. This ROM will only work on Defy with red lens. If flashed on to a Defy with green lens, your camera may not work. I will not be responsible for you bricking your Defy.

As of 9-Sept, Motorola has identified this ROM to be an "Unofficial" ROM and deleted all MOTOBLUR Accounts associated with this ROM. If you flash this ROM after this date, you will not be able to create a MOTOBLUR account during setup.

The official Defy+ ROM has been shared by walter79 over here. http://forum.xda-developers.com/showthread.php?t=1285007
 
Last edited:

cwsim23

Member
May 24, 2011
7
0
0
i am using moto defy,i saw CM7 very nice,i want to try flash my device to cm7.
My phone details as below,
System version:Moto_Version.34.30.3301.MB525.Retail.en.SEA15
Firmware version:2.2.2
Baseband version:EPU93_U_00.59.01
Kernel version:2.6.32.9-gfd876be [email protected]#1
BPflex version:UCAJRDNEMARAB1B50AA03A.0R
APflex version:GAS_ASIA_USAJRDNFRYORTINT15_P001
Build number:JEM_3.4.3-33-1

So can i know my device can flash to CM7,and where can get the full download?
 

Kamal_halder

Senior Member
Nov 14, 2010
169
6
0
the Superone click 1.9.5 is not working...... unable to root stuck in running psue.....

has tried Superone click 2.2 & 1.7 nothing seems working to get the Defy 2.3.4 rooted and I am not able to Downgrade..

any SBF file to downgrade
 

farsight73

Senior Member
Dec 29, 2010
1,080
193
93
Selangor
This is a fantastic ROM! I can only say that I am very surprised to see this kind of quality interface coming from MOTO. Anyway, to help those who're new to this, I've written a somewhat comprehensive installation guide below.

Preparation
1. Firstly, you’re going to need all these files
a. Rooted-nandroid-backup + fixed sbf from http://www.multiupload.com/SPZ8SIEC60
b. Superoneclick from http://forum.xda-developers.com/showthread.php?t=803682
c. Defy ClockworkMod Recovery from http://forum.xda-developers.com/showthread.php?t=875233
d. Latest RSD Lite and Drivers from http://forum.xda-developers.com/showthread.php?t=1100585
2. Install the RSD Lite and appropriate drivers into your PC (32-bit or 64-bit)
3. Follow instructions at the Superoneclick thread to root your Defy
4. Follow instructions at the ClockworkMod Recovery thread to install System Recovery into your Defy
5. Launch System Recovery and install Recovery System
6. Perform Recovery Boot (USB debugging MUST BE TURNED OFF in your Defy. It’s located under Settings – Applications - Development)
7. Create a nandroid backup of your current system by scrolling to “Backup & Restore” using VOL UP/DOWN key, and POWER button to execute (this is so that you can return revert back to your official ROM for warranty purposes)
8. Reboot normally
9. Extract the rooted nandroid backup + fixed sbf file you downloaded earlier. The filename should be “shadow4.5.1-134rootednandroid.zip”. You should see 2 folders “fixed-sbf” and “nandroid backuo”
10. Copy the “shadow4.5.1-134nandroid” folder (not just files, but the whole folder) to your SD card under “\goapkrev\backup”. So you should have “\goapkrev\backup\shadow4.5.1-134nandroid” in your SD card.

Actual Flashing Process
1. Launch System Recovery and perform a Recovery Boot (USB debugging MUST BE TURNED OFF in your DEFY. It’s located under Settings > Applications > Development)
2. At the bootmenu, use the VOL UP/DOWN key to move through the boot menu and perform a full wipe (Wipe DATA/Factory reset & Wipe CACHE Partition)
3. After both wipes are complete, go to “Backup & Restore” > “Restore” > “Advanced Restore” and you should see 2 items. Your earlier backup as well as the folder you put in earlier “shadow4.5.1-134nandroid”.
4. Select “shadow4.5.1-134nandroid” and choose “System Only”
5. After the restoration is complete, choose “Reboot System”, and IMMEDIATELY hold down the VOL UP key.
6. This will put you in bootloader mode.
7. Launch RSD Lite on your PC, and connect your DEFY to your PC
8. Let the appropriate driver installations take place
9. Select the fixed sbf file from the “fixed-sbf” folder. The filename should be “shadow4.5.1-134fixed.sbf” and Flash your DEFY
10. Be aware of the flashing progress. It’s very fast.
11. As soon as you see your device reboot, IMMEDIATELY hold down the VOL DOWN key.
12. This will bring you to stock recovery. Press both VOL UP and VOL DOWN key simultaneously to see the boot menu. Select items with the VOL UP/DOWN key, and POWER button to execute.
13. Perform a full wipe (wipe data/factory reset & wipe cache partition)
14. After both wipes are complete, hit “reboot system now”
15. Once your device completes the normal boot up process, RSD Lite should show the “PASS” status. Close RSD Lite and unplug your DEFY from your PC.
16. Enjoy!

Thanks goes to hobbit19 and walter79 for bringing us this ROM.

DISCLAIMER
Use this guide at your own risk. I will not be responsible for you bricking your Defy.

Huuwahh.. made in Malaysia... Malaysia Boleh!! :D
Great guide though... Maybe we should meet someday.. We are on the same Model, same carrier and same country...
 
Last edited:

munky88

Member
Nov 2, 2009
9
1
0
This is a fantastic ROM! I can only say that I am very surprised to see this kind of quality interface coming from MOTO. Anyway, to help those who're new to this, I've written a somewhat comprehensive installation guide below.

Preparation
1. Firstly, you’re going to need all these files
a. Rooted-nandroid-backup + fixed sbf from http://www.multiupload.com/SPZ8SIEC60
b. Superoneclick from http://forum.xda-developers.com/showthread.php?t=803682
c. Defy ClockworkMod Recovery from http://forum.xda-developers.com/showthread.php?t=875233
d. Latest RSD Lite and Drivers from http://forum.xda-developers.com/showthread.php?t=1100585
2. Install the RSD Lite and appropriate drivers into your PC (32-bit or 64-bit)
3. Follow instructions at the Superoneclick thread to root your Defy
4. Follow instructions at the ClockworkMod Recovery thread to install System Recovery into your Defy
5. Launch System Recovery and install Recovery System
6. Perform Recovery Boot (USB debugging MUST BE TURNED OFF in your Defy. It’s located under Settings – Applications - Development)
7. Create a nandroid backup of your current system by scrolling to “Backup & Restore” using VOL UP/DOWN key, and POWER button to execute (this is so that you can return revert back to your official ROM for warranty purposes)
8. Reboot normally
9. Extract the rooted nandroid backup + fixed sbf file you downloaded earlier. The filename should be “shadow4.5.1-134rootednandroid.zip”. You should see 2 folders “fixed-sbf” and “nandroid backuo”
10. Copy the “shadow4.5.1-134nandroid” folder (not just files, but the whole folder) to your SD card under “\goapkrev\backup”. So you should have “\goapkrev\backup\shadow4.5.1-134nandroid” in your SD card.

Actual Flashing Process
1. Launch System Recovery and perform a Recovery Boot (USB debugging MUST BE TURNED OFF in your DEFY. It’s located under Settings > Applications > Development)
2. At the bootmenu, use the VOL UP/DOWN key to move through the boot menu and perform a full wipe (Wipe DATA/Factory reset & Wipe CACHE Partition)
3. After both wipes are complete, go to “Backup & Restore” > “Restore” > “Advanced Restore” and you should see 2 items. Your earlier backup as well as the folder you put in earlier “shadow4.5.1-134nandroid”.
4. Select “shadow4.5.1-134nandroid” and choose “System Only”
5. After the restoration is complete, choose “Reboot System”, and IMMEDIATELY hold down the VOL UP key.
6. This will put you in bootloader mode.
7. Launch RSD Lite on your PC, and connect your DEFY to your PC
8. Let the appropriate driver installations take place
9. Select the fixed sbf file from the “fixed-sbf” folder. The filename should be “shadow4.5.1-134fixed.sbf” and Flash your DEFY
10. Be aware of the flashing progress. It’s very fast.
11. As soon as you see your device reboot, IMMEDIATELY hold down the VOL DOWN key.
12. This will bring you to stock recovery. Press both VOL UP and VOL DOWN key simultaneously to see the boot menu. Select items with the VOL UP/DOWN key, and POWER button to execute.
13. Perform a full wipe (wipe data/factory reset & wipe cache partition)
14. After both wipes are complete, hit “reboot system now”
15. Once your device completes the normal boot up process, RSD Lite should show the “PASS” status. Close RSD Lite and unplug your DEFY from your PC.
16. Enjoy!

Thanks goes to hobbit19 and walter79 for bringing us this ROM.

DISCLAIMER
Use this guide at your own risk. I will not be responsible for you bricking your Defy.
I did up to step 6 in flashing process but when i got to connect to rsd lite the defy wasn't recognized by rsdlite.
 

munky88

Member
Nov 2, 2009
9
1
0
yeah it was in bootloader mode. i pressed the up button when it rebooted.

On the screen it says bootloader 9.10

Battery OK
Ok to Program

And on the desktop i see the device installing once i plugged it in. Also when i check device manager it says motorola Usb device and when i expand that branch it says motorola flash interface.
 

farsight73

Senior Member
Dec 29, 2010
1,080
193
93
Selangor
yeah it was in bootloader mode. i pressed the up button when it rebooted.

On the screen it says bootloader 9.10

Battery OK
Ok to Program

And on the desktop i see the device installing once i plugged it in. Also when i check device manager it says motorola Usb device and when i expand that branch it says motorola flash interface.
Still in bootloader, you just unplug the usb cable and plug it back to the PC. Some WinXP will install several drivers separately upon each plug/unplug of the USB cable. The RSDlite required a few drivers for it to run properly.
 

munky88

Member
Nov 2, 2009
9
1
0
Still in bootloader, you just unplug the usb cable and plug it back to the PC. Some WinXP will install several drivers separately upon each plug/unplug of the USB cable. The RSDlite required a few drivers for it to run properly.
I'm actually running windows 7 x64. In the process, of installing 32 bit winXP dual boot to see if it resolves my issue

edit: Turns out it was windows 7 and installing windows xp allowed the phone to be detected by rsdlite
 
Last edited:

boonhoong

Senior Member
Jun 15, 2010
122
25
0
Penang
I'm actually running windows 7 x64. In the process, of installing 32 bit winXP dual boot to see if it resolves my issue

edit: Turns out it was windows 7 and installing windows xp allowed the phone to be detected by rsdlite
So, were you able to get the ROM into your DEFY?
 

jayeshrc

Senior Member
May 2, 2011
165
17
0
i followed every step exactly as in the first post.. but after flashing and wiping data and cache, when the phone reboots, it just stays at the red moto "M" screen for 20 mins now and rsd just says to manually reboot the phone.. do i just close rsd and unplug? or wait? my battery might die :s
 

jayeshrc

Senior Member
May 2, 2011
165
17
0
ok i redid everything from the beginning.. found where the problem is. when i do the advanced restore to the system only, it begins to check the MD5 sums and then says md5 mismatch.. please help me out here guys!